Start of renovation

First, you should arm yourself with a diagram of a broken TV and carry out repairs using it. However, in the case of imported TVs, this is not always feasible.

The repair should begin by cleaning the TV. Use a soft brush and vacuum cleaner. Clean all boards and circuits from dust and other debris. Sometimes the problem lies underneath. Inspect all capacitors to see if they are swollen or ruptured. Resistors, transistors and microcircuits could burn out. If a problem is found, fix it by replacing damaged parts.

If there are no visual defects, then you need to start checking the entire TV. You should start by checking the power supply.

To test the power supply, you need to disconnect it from the TV. Next, connect the power supply to a regular incandescent lamp. If the lamp does not light up, then most likely the problem is in the unit. Repairing a power supply is a very long procedure. It is easier and cheaper to purchase a new unit than to repair an old one. However, if you decide to repair it, then stock up on patience, tin and transistors.

In addition to the power supply, during TV repair, problems may arise with horizontal scanning.

When checking the sweep, install an incandescent lamp instead of a fuse. If the lamp lights up for a couple of seconds and then goes out or lights very dimly, then the horizontal scan output stage is working correctly. If the lamp lights up and continues to glow brightly, then be sure that the horizontal capacitor is faulty.

However, most often it is difficult because it is necessary to find a fault in the control unit.

To do this, use a control processor circuit. If you couldn’t get a circuit diagram for a particular TV, then try to download it from the Internet. This will make your work ten times easier.

How to determine that the problem is in the control unit? The main "symptoms" are:

The TV does not turn on;

Does not respond to signals from the remote control;

The TV menu does not appear;

Problems with TV channel settings;

Brightness and contrast problems.

First you need to check the presence of power supplied to the board. Next, we check the signal received from the processor. If there is a signal, then you should look for a problem in the switching circuit. However, if the signal is not received, then you will have to change the entire processor.

Remember, when doing this, you should be as careful as possible and check everything twice, since one carelessness can disrupt the operation of the entire chain. Before starting repairs, check all tools and the availability of spare transistors, resistors and other things you need to work with the circuits.

The rapid development of modern technologies has led to the appearance of LCD TVs (from the English Liquid Crystal Display) on the market at quite affordable prices. Recently, the technical characteristics of LCD panels have improved significantly, which has made it possible to use them as television screens.

LCD TVs use liquid crystal (LCD) matrices, the production technology of which is identical to the technology for producing matrices for computer LCD monitors. An important difference is the noticeably lower resolution of screens intended for installation on televisions and, accordingly, larger pixel sizes. However, when viewing, the pixels are not noticeable because TVs, unlike PC monitors, are installed at a greater distance from the viewer. Let us remind you that according to the recommendations of experts, this distance should be at least three diagonals of the visible image.

The main advantage of LCD TVs over traditional models based on a cathode ray tube (CRT) is the absence of noticeable screen flickering, since the entire screen is not updated at a certain frequency, but individual pixels are turned on and off, and the matrix has a constant backlight. Flicker-free means less eye fatigue during long periods of viewing. Subjectively, the image quality on the LCD screen is also higher - it is characterized by high clarity and the absence of geometric distortions, which are inherent to one degree or another in any picture tube. Finally, LCD models are much more compact than CRT TVs (primarily in terms of body depth), which is especially noticeable when comparing devices with large diagonals.

The main disadvantage of LCD TVs is their high (compared to CRT devices) price: today a regular 21-inch CRT TV costs about $250, while a 20-inch LCD model will cost more than twice as much. For TVs with large diagonals, the price gap is even greater.
